Akita's tourist facility where you can experience local culture
This is a theme park where you can experience Akita's culture. There are many products available, such as Akita's local food and souvenirs, so you can enjoy shopping. There are also handmade experiences and facilities where you can play, so you can enjoy Akita's charm with your children.

Highlights

Point 1

Enjoy Handmade Experiences!

Akita Furusato Village Enjoy Handmade Experiences!
画像引用:アソビュー!
At the Akita Furusato Village, there are many programs where you can enjoy handmade experiences. Some examples include traditional Akita crafts such as "kamakura-making," harvesting "Akita Komachi" rice, and making "ohagi" sweets. Additionally, there are seasonal programs such as "snowy hot spring tours" and "snow sculpture-making." It's necessary to make reservations in advance for the handmade experience programs, and some may have participation fees, but they are highly praised by tourists. The Akita Furusato Village, where you can enjoy handmade experiences while experiencing Akita's culture, is an attractive spot for travelers!
Point 2

Enjoy Cuisine that Showcases Akita's Food Culture

Akita Furusato Village Enjoy Cuisine that Showcases Akita's Food Culture
At Akita Furusato Village, you can enjoy dishes made with seasonal ingredients from Akita Prefecture. There are dishes made with autumn flavors such as saury, beech mushrooms, and mushrooms, as well as hot pot dishes eaten in kamakura, a winter tradition. In addition, there are souvenirs such as the famous Inaniwa udon, Yokote yakisoba, Iburi Gakko, and local sake. Furthermore, at the restaurants in the Furusato Village, you can taste set meals made with plenty of Akita Prefecture's ingredients and course meals of local cuisine. Please enjoy Akita Furusato Village while experiencing Akita's food culture.
Point 3

Art Museum Centered on the Works of Akita-born Tadayoshi Sato!

Akita Furusato Village Art Museum Centered on the Works of Akita-born Tadayoshi Sato!
The museum at Akita Furusato Village displays the works of Tadayoshi Sato, a modern artist from Akita Prefecture, as well as exhibits introducing the art and culture of Akita and the region. The exhibition content changes depending on the season and time of year, so you can enjoy it no matter how many times you visit. In addition, there is a restaurant and shop inside the museum where you can enjoy Akita's food and crafts, and purchase souvenirs. The museum admission fee is 500 yen for adults, and high school students and younger are free. For exhibitions and special displays, separate fees may apply. It's a popular facility not only in Akita Prefecture, but also among tourists, so why not visit and see for yourself?
Point 4

Enjoy Various Features at the Wonder Castle

Akita Furusato Village Enjoy Various Features at the Wonder Castle
画像引用:秋田ふるさと村
The Wonder Castle at Akita Furusato Village is one of the attractions within the park, offering fun for both children and adults. It is divided into multiple areas, where you can play indoors with features such as ball pits, tube slides, free falls, and AR trick art. The Wonder Castle is part of Akita Furusato Village, which has various other attractions. It's a charming place full of fun features that children can enjoy and play with endlessly.
Point 5

Souvenirs and Local Specialties at Akita Furusato Village!

Souvenirs and Local Specialties at Akita Furusato Village!
Akita Furusato Village offers many delicious food products that are unique to Akita prefecture. In particular, kamaboko (fish cake) named after Yokote City's famous "kamakura" snow huts is sold at the village. Recommended items also include apple juice made from fresh local apples and onigiri (rice balls) made with rice grown in the village. There are also many unique and stylish souvenirs, such as Akita's famous confectionery "Hanagasa Anpan" and "Akita Inu" hand towels. Other popular items include Akita's specialty dish "kiritanpo," Namahage goods, Yokote yakisoba, kinpira gobo, and tama konjac. Why not take home Akita's flavors and crafts as souvenirs and experience the charm of Akita Furusato Village?

Akita Furusato Village Base of Akita's Tourism and Culture!
Base of Akita's Tourism and Culture!
Akita Furusato Village is positioned as a base of Akita's tourism and culture, serving as a comprehensive tourist facility. The vast grounds offer a variety of Akita's food, culture, art, handmade experiences, and souvenirs. There are plenty of attractions, such as the Akita Museum of Modern Art, a planetarium, "Wonder Castle" where you can play with trick art and playground equipment, and a craft exhibition hall where you can encounter Akita's craftsmanship. In addition, various events are held at the Furusato Dome Theater, including art and craft exhibitions. Akita's gourmet food is also abundant, with a corner dedicated to local sake from the "Sake Kingdom" of Akita, as well as famous dishes such as Inaniwa udon, Yokote yakisoba, and Iburi-gakko. You can also enjoy fun experiences such as pottery-making using mud from the hot springs of Zao Yu Hotel and "Kamakura-making experience," a traditional Akita craft. Furthermore, information on Akita's festivals is also abundant, including those in the surrounding areas. As an all-weather amusement park, Akita Furusato Village is popular among tourists. As a designated tourist facility, it has become a fulfilling tourist spot for travelers.

Basic Information

Address 62-46 Akasaka Tomigasawa, Yokote-shi, Akita 013-0064
Business Hours

Mon: 9:30~16:00

Tue: 9:30~16:00

Wed: 9:30~16:00

Thu: 9:30~16:00

Fri: 9:30~16:00

Sat: 9:30~17:00

Sun: 9:30~17:00

TEL 0182-33-8800
Web Site http://www.akitafurusatomura.co.jp/
